Style: Double Dry Hopped, Imperial / Double, New England / Hazy, India Pale Ale
ABV: 7.2%
BLG: 18.0%
Hops: Trident & Amarillo & Mosaic & Chinook
Hop Rate: 20 g/L
Second part of the four-part series THEORY OF TURBIDITY
Hazy DIPA hopped with Trident among others.

Copenhagen 9/4 2021. 50 cl can from Meny, Rotunden, Hellerup. Flashy can with visualization of an Atom where the nucleus and electrons has been substituted by hop ones of the relevant vareties.
Pours opaque, hazy, golden yellow with a mid-sized white head. Settles as thin layer of foam struggling to cover the surface of the beer. Moderate lacing.
Aroma is medium intense with sweet odor of peach and hints of sweet coconut. Light citric noes of lime and lemon. A bit of alcohol peeking in.
Light carbonation. Slightly thick, oily, lightly tingling texture.
Flavor is fairly intense with a rather strong sweetness followed by a more moderate bitterness. Aftertaste is bitter with a sweet, peachy undertone. Lingers for a while into a dry finish.
Light, Pina Colada-inspired DIPA with a light boozy touch.
